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2544284697 48229979525 0754999597
76254146470 726027315 19334974
76254146470 726027315 19334974
87 94 455447978 85292
All about undefined
Interested in learning more?
76254146470 726027315 19334974
87 94 455447978 85292
See more
05859743684 816973236
72 84 994793 433875 05881
See more
7555458 3542099 00
56 605595 87985718850 585 951183
See more